T-Flip 5G - Australian Flip Phone

T-Flip 5G (Not TCL)

Anyone in Australia interested?

I saw this new 5G flip phone last month that came out recently on telstra (a Australian carrier), but unlike American 5G flip phones, this one clearly says its not 5G SA, but its says “VoNR” on the screen in these renders, so not sure what’s going on with that…

Has only 3 frequency bands, 1 for 4G-LTE, and 2 for 5G

OS is based on a recent Android version, 2GB RAM, 64GB Built in storage, Wi-Fi calling, 2800mAH battery, no eSIM or Touch Screen

Says on their website that they unlock their phones for around $55[1]
It should be able to get someish 5G signal on T-Mobile, if anyone actually imports and unlocks it…

I assume VoNR is 5G SA. My understanding is that non-standalone 5G networks don’t use 5G for voice & text, so a VoNR phone by definition supports 5G SA. Anyways, standalone is the type of thing that’s a difficulty on the carrier’s end, not so much on the phone.

While most 5G phones are SA, some are not, like with 4G on phones like the BlackBerry Classic and older Sonim phones. Could be its just Telstra not yet having 5G SA
